HackerNest Tech Socialsare informal monthly meetups where the NYC tech community gets together at a local venue to hang out, make new friends, and take a break from coding.


All you have to do is show up, grab a nametag, find a beer/wine/water, and hang out - that's it, there's literally nothing formal planned. Plan on meeting new friends in the tech industry, and getting into heated debates about Emacs & Vim.

Best of all, it'sfree(as in beer).

Attendees:

That's you! Thanks for coming. Attendance is free, so all you need to do is be friendly and welcoming. We expect everyone to respect the HackerNest "No Scuzzbag" policy, which includes everything on the<a href="http://jsconf.com/codeofconduct.html">JSConf Code of Conduct, but also includes other forms of harassment like soliciting business or aggressively recruiting. Events like ours rely on everyone being great, so if you see someone being less than awesome, let us know, and they can take it elsewhere.
